c语言 ab,c语言abs函数

kodinid 16 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言 ab的问题,于是小编就整理了4个相关介绍c语言 ab的解答,让我们一起看看吧。

  1. c语言中a:b是什么?
  2. c语言中a%2是什么意思?
  3. C语言编程,输入一个字母,输出它的后继字母。如输入‘a’,则输出‘b’。源代码是什么?
  4. C语言中a%b和a/b的区别,我已开始以为都是除的?

c语言中a:b是什么

C语言a:b的意思是如果a>b的结果为真,那么表达式的结果会是a,表达式的结果为0,那么表达式的结果就会是b。这是C语言中唯一一个三目运算符,它可以简化很多表达式。有利于代码的书写。 求值规则为:如果表达式1的值为真,则以表达式2的值作为条件表达式的值,否则以表达式3的值作为整个条件表达式的

c语言中a%2是什么意思?

a%2 实现功能就是判断a是奇数还是

c语言 ab,c语言abs函数-第1张图片-安济编程网
图片来源网络,侵删)

C语言中 a%b 表示变量a对b取余,即如果a除以b的余数为0,那么a%b的结果就为1(1表示真),如果a除以b的余数不为1,那么a%b的结果就为0(0表示***)。

运算符% 是C语言中一种比较常用的运算符,最常见的就是上面的判断奇偶性。还有就是循环队列和循环链表。

C语言编程输入一个字母输出它的后继字母。如输入‘a’,则输出‘b’。源代码是什么?

#include <stdio.h>

c语言 ab,c语言abs函数-第2张图片-安济编程网
(图片来源网络,侵删)

int main()

{

printf("请输入字母:");

c语言 ab,c语言abs函数-第3张图片-安济编程网
(图片来源网络,侵删)

char a;

scanf("%c",&a);

if(!((a>='a' && a<='z')||(a>='A' && a<='Z')))

printf("输入的不是字母!\n");

else if((a=='z') || (a=='Z'))

printf("%c无后继字母\n",a);

C语言中a%b和a/b的区别,我已开始以为都是除的?

a%b出来的是a除以b的余数,a/b就是a除以b a%b其中a、b都必须是int型 a/b其中a、b可以是int、floatdouble

。。但是当a、b是int型时a/b的结果为他们商的整数部分5/2=2,5.0/2=2.5

到此,以上就是小编对于c语言 ab的问题就介绍到这了,希望介绍关于c语言 ab的4点解答对大家有用。

标签: 言中 表达式 字母